sdrumovic: This game was likely played at the 1st National Tournament in Rome 1875.Despite not "official" Italian Championships, a series of National Tournament was held in different venues until 1920. The 1st official Italian Championship was in 1921.
The Rome 1875 National Tournament was played with the "Italian Castling" rule, i.e. the castling player was free to place king and rook in any chosen square between e1-h1 (kingside) and a1-d1 (queenside) as long as they were inverted.
The Tournament was played since april 26th through may 26th and won by Pietro Seni.
